The Club of Rome, The Fifth Element and the WEEC Network announce the “No Limits to Hope Forum”

The Call inviting educators, learners, researchers and concerned citizens worldwide to share ideas and proposals on the future of education.

Conceived to transform learning in response to today’s intertwined environmental, social and cultural crises, the initiative values the full spectrum of human knowledge, including perspectives from historically marginalised social and ethnic groups. Special consideration will be given to submissions that use artistic expression, alternative languages and Indigenous viewpoints to envision new models of coexistence, justice and sustainability.
